Step 1: Emergency Response

Within 60 minutes of your call, our team will arrive on-site to assess the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den water sources and identify potential safety hazards. Our team will also take notes on the extent of the damage, including any affected areas and the type of water involved (e.g., clean water, gray water, or black water).

Step 2: Water Extraction

Next, our team will begin extracting the water from your crawl space using powerful pumps and wet vacuums. We’ll also set up drying equipment, such as dehumidifiers and air movers, to speed up the evaporation process.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ing downtime.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

With the water extracted, our team will focus on drying and dehumidification.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ove excess moisture from the air and surfaces, ensuring that your crawl space is dry and safe.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and reducing the risk of future water damage.

Step 4: Sanitization and Disinfection

Once the drying and dehumidification process is complete, our team will sanitize and disinfect the affected area. This includes using spec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ture, bacteria, or other contaminants. Our team will also take steps to prevent future mold growth and water damage.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Brookline, MA

The cost of crawl space water damage repair var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team provides transparent pricing and a satisfaction guarantee, so you know exactly what you’re getting. The following prices are estimates, not guarantees: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of water
Sanitization and disinfection $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of water
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of water, structural damage
Equipment rental and labor $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of water, equipment needed
More services (e.g., mold remediation) $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of water, more services needed

Q: What is the best way to prevent crawl space water damage?

A: Preventing crawl space water damage needs regular maintenance and inspections. Check your crawl space regularly for signs of water damage, such as musty odors, water stains, or water droplets. Also, ensure that your gutters and downspouts are clear and functioning properly to prevent water from accumulating around your home.
